The mean particle size and Zeta potential of vitexin nanosuspension after reconstituting were (135.7±10) nm and (-17.05±1.40) mV, respectively. The morphology of vitexin nanoparticles was spherical in shape by scanning electron microscopy(SEM). By XRD, DSC and FT-IR, the chemical properties of vitexin nanoparticles were unchanged when compared with unprocessed vitexin. The dissolution rate of vitexin nanosuspension frozen powder were significantly enhanced, and in vitro cumulative release from the freeze dried nanosuspension were 4.5 times greater than that of pure drug in 5 min. %U https://bbr.nefu.edu.cn/EN/10.7525/j.issn.1673-5102.2014.04.023
